Introduction: What Are Two-Stage Air Compressors?
Air compressors are essential tools in a variety of industrial applications. While single-stage compressors are common, two-stage air compressors have emerged as a superior solution for high-demand environments. In a two-stage compressor, air is first compressed to an intermediate pressure, cooled, and then compressed further in a second stage. This process not only results in a higher final pressure but also improves overall efficiency by reducing the energy lost as heat.
Benefit 1: Enhanced Efficiency and Energy Savings
One of the most significant benefits of two-stage air compressors is their improved efficiency. By compressing the air in two steps, these compressors use less energy compared to single-stage models for the same output pressure. The intermediate cooling between stages removes excess heat, which otherwise would contribute to energy loss. As a result, operators can enjoy reduced energy consumption and lower utility bills—a critical advantage in industries where compressors run continuously.
Benefit 2: Higher Pressure Output for Demanding Applications
Two-stage compressors are designed to deliver higher pressure outputs. The double compression process means they can achieve pressures that single-stage compressors simply cannot match. This is particularly beneficial for applications requiring high-pressure air, such as heavy-duty manufacturing processes, automotive assembly lines, or industrial cleaning systems. The ability to generate higher pressure ensures that even the most demanding tasks can be performed efficiently and effectively.
